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ium is to bus which costs £24 - £35 and takes 6h 45m.
The fastest way to get from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ium is to drive which takes 2h 42m and costs £30 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ium station. However, there are services departing from Railway Approach and arriving at Holloway Road Station via Norwich and Stratford City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 45m.
The distance between Sheringham and Emirates Stadium is 150 miles. The road distance is 127.3 miles.
The best way to get from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ium without a car is to train which takes 3h 57m and costs £40 - £65.
It takes approximately 3h 57m to get from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ium, including transfers.
Sheringham to Emirates Stadium bus services, operated by Sanders Coaches, depart from Railway Approach station.
The best way to get from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ium is to train which takes 3h 57m and costs £40 - £65.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£24 - £35 and takes 6h 45m.
Sheringham to Emirates Stadium bus services, operated by Sanders Coaches, arrive at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Sheringham to Emirates Stadium is 127 miles. It takes approximately 2h 42m to drive from Sheringham to Emirates Stadium.
